RESOLUTION N0. 1727
BEING A RESOLUTION OF THE PLANNING COMMISSION OF
THE CITY OF CAMPBELL RECOMMENDING APPROVAL OF A
CHANGE TO THE ZONING MAP AS SHOWN IN EXH1617 "A"
(APPLICATION OF MR. C. GIPPETTI, ZC 78-12)
350 w. RINCON AVENUE.
After notification and public hearing as specified by law on
proposed amendments to the Zoning Map of the City of Campbell and
after presentation by the Planning Director, proponents, and opponents,
the Planning Commission did determine that the change as shown in
Exhibit "A", attached, should be made to the Zoning Map based on
the following findings:
1. The proposed zone change is consistent with the Land
Use Element of the General Plan which shows "Medium
Density Residential" for the subject property.
2. The proposed zone change from R-2-S to P-D would allow
the development of townhomes.
3. The proposed zone change will not be detrimental to the
health, safety, peace, morals, comfort or general welfare
of the persons residing or working in the neighborhood
of such zone change or be detrimental or injurious to
property and improvements in the neighborhood or the
general welfare of the city.
The Planning Commission of the City of Campbell recommends that
the City Council enact the ordinance attached hereto as Exhibit "A"
making effective the recommended changes to the Zoning Map.
